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Large Luzon Carpomys | Purple Chokeberry |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Rosales (Roses & Allies) |
| Family | Muridae (Mice & Rats) | Rosaceae (Rose Family) |
| Genus | Carpomys | Aronia |
| Species | Carpomys melanurus | Aronia prunifolia |
